Configure service chain actions in a data policy to route traffic through a service chain.
This task enables you to route traffic through a service chain by configuring service chain actions for a data policy.
Beginning with Cisco Catalyst SD-WAN Manager Release 20.13.1, you can route traffic through a service chain by configuring service chain actions for a data policy.
